Guy's Day

Earlier in the year, Jacob had mentioned that he wanted the men in the family to get together for a guy's day. Having Joseph go to California, however, threw a wrench into planning anything during the summer. However with Joe's recent return, Jacob did not waste any time in calling us altogether to have a quick guys get away.


The activity of choice was a simple fishing trip up to the Bear River near Grace, Idaho. Jake and I traveled from Provo and met Dad, Dave, and Joseph. I had looked up a couple of spots on the Internet that were popular fishing locations around Grace. Our selection was the Black Canyon near Grace. It was a beautiful little canyon made of lava rock. The river was more shallow here and had several terraces making small waterfalls.

During the beginning of our fishing adventure, dad showed us all up by catching the first two or three fish. Us boys were only successful at catching lots and lots of green seaweed. After a couple of hours, I caught about three nice sized fish in a row. I soon shared my power bait with Jake and Joe who started to fish the same hole as myself. Dad came up to the bridge where we were fishing off of, and started fishing also. I started looking around for Dave, as he had been fishing upstream a little bit earlier. I scanned the banks of the river to no avail. I asked dad to help me in my bank scanning. Finally as I was looking off the bridge I saw what looked like a fishing pole sticking out of the water. Then I noticed what looked like Dave's hat. My heart jumped in my body, thinking that maybe Dave had been crossing the river and had slipped and fell and have gone unconscious. Seeing his fishing pole sticking out of the water, I was afraid that Dave had drowned. As I was pointing over toward Dave, trying to get dad to see what I was seeing, I saw Dave's hand come out of the water and give me a quick little wave. Instead of being a drowned body lying in the river, Dave had taken off his shirt and donned some swimming shorts and had laid himself in the water underneath a waterfall and was fishing totally submerged except for his head. I laughed to myself and thought that is so much like Dave!

By the end of our adventure, everyone of us had a caught at least one fish. We had a great time spending the day fishing.

To finish off our great day, we stopped by a local diner and ordered some burgers. It was fun to sit and chat and talk about the day's activities. We had such a great time together, I fear that we will have to make this an annual occasion. It was good to get us altogether and it was especially good to see Joe after having him be in California during the summer.
